WebbInteresting Facts Scientific Classification Physical Description Size: The adults are typically between 5 and 9.5 cm (2.0 to 3.7 in) in length. Body/Skin: They are usually grey, olive green, brown or rust red in color with dark wart-like spots all over the dorsal (upper) side of the body. The ventral (lower) side is whitish. The irises of these animals are yellow or … bronze star medal air forceWebbToads are active at night, when they hunt for a variety of invertebrates including slugs, spiders, worms, aphids and ants. They sneak up on prey and use their sticky tongues to catch it. Some larger toads may eat harvest mice, slow worms, small grass snakes and even younger toads. Tadpoles eat algae and plant matter.
